Review of D-Frag!
First off, no I am not a slice of life fan. I went into this show with some typical worries.. "IS IT GOING TO BE A BAD SHOW"? Short answer: No, it wasn't. The story... we don't talk about the story. Not because it was bad but because it just didn't exist. Typical SOL. However I still got really drawn into what was going on most episodes. This is mostly because everything that happens in this show is just so fricking absurd, it's not even funny.. But that's just the thing, IT IS HILARIOUS. Sort of. I noticed other people praising this show with it's uncanny comedy butI still just can't fully agree with that statement. Not because it is unfunny but because I didn't find all of the 9000 jokes / second they were throwing at us "that" funny. Please don't confuse this with me saying it is unenjoyable because it is in fact very enjoyable. Why? Because, in my own words, all of these jokes set the mood of the show. You aren't supposed to take this show seriously which I like.
Art:
Wasn't bad, however I found it rather inconsistent (not talking about the chibi's, the chibis are great and you DON'T joke the chibi's). I felt the way the characters were drawn poorly in some instances (not all) and some of the camera angles were poorly drawn. The artstyle on the whole is pretty acceptable by my standards and animation is good enough for just a SOL anime.

Characters:
Pretty likeable characters, however a few of the sub-main characters are JUST there (like the pink haired bitch) and barely had any affect with the main character. I guess this is a small mole hill in an otherwise mildly enjoyable show.

Enjoyment:
Probably the thing I enjoyed most about this show was the atmosphere it gave off. Silly does work sometimes (it usually doesn't for me) and for the record I did not laugh at every joke this show threw at me just because of the sheer number of jokes. It's physically impossible. If you claim to have laughed at absolutely every single joke then you most likely evaporated out of your human shell. Art wasn't too great (or too bad) for me but it didn't get in the way of enjoyment.
Overall:
As an anime made up of 80% jokes, it was really enjoyable, no doubts here. A very addictive and bipolar environment that you just can't resist... Go watch it.
I ultimately gave it a 7/10 because it left me wanting for more so let's hope for that second season =)
